Natural grass in dog parks can be a mud pit in wet weather and a dusty, hot mess in dry conditions. It’s also difficult to maintain–you have to constantly seed, water and fertilize it to keep it looking good. However, there is an alternative to natural grass that offers all the benefits of a perfectly manicured lawn without any of the hassles–artificial turf. Installing synthetic turf near me in your dog park has a number of advantages over natural grass, including:

  1. No more mud.

    One of the biggest advantages of artificial turf is that it drains quickly and doesn’t turn into a mud pit when it rains. This means that your dog park will be usable even on rainy days–something that can’t be said for natural grass.

  2. No more dust.

    Another advantage of artificial turf is that it doesn’t kick up dust, which can be a problem with natural grass, especially in dry conditions. This means that your dog park will be more comfortable for both dogs and their owners.

  3. No more watering or fertilizing.

    Because artificial turf doesn’t need water or fertilizer to stay green and healthy, you’ll save time and money on maintenance. In fact, once your artificial turf is installed, you’ll never have to do any lawn care at all!

  4. It’s always green.

    No matter what the weather is like, your artificial turf will always look perfectly green and manicured. This is a huge advantage over natural grass, which can quickly become brown and patchy in hot, dry conditions.

  5. It’s comfortable for dogs.

    Artificial turf is soft and cushioning, making it more comfortable for dogs to play on than concrete or asphalt. This is especially important for older dogs or those with joint problems.

  6. It’s safe for dogs.

    Artificial turf is made of non-toxic materials and doesn’t contain any chemicals or pesticides that could harm your dog. It’s also permeable, so urine and other liquids will drain right through it–unlike natural grass, which can retain liquids and become a breeding ground for bacteria.

  7. It’s easy to clean.

    If your dog has an accident on artificial turf, it’s easy to clean up–just spray it off with a hose. You don’t have to worry about stains or odors like you would with natural grass.

  8. It’s low-maintenance.

    As we mentioned before, artificial turf doesn’t need to be watered or fertilized, and it doesn’t require any other type of care.
